Variables That Impact Your Home's Value
When thinking about the sale of a home, it is necessary to comprehend the numerous factors that influence its value. Location plays a pivotal role, as homes in preferable communities commonly command higher rates. Distance to institutions, parks, and features can significantly improve allure. The home's dimension and format are also considerable; bigger homes with useful styles commonly draw in more buyers.Condition and age issue, too. Well-maintained homes with modern-day updates often tend to fetch costs prices, while older homes might require renovations that can prevent possible buyers. Suppress allure can not be neglected; a home's exterior develops the initial impact. Furthermore, market patterns, including the overall economic climate and real estate need, can rise and fall, influencing assessments. Ultimately, unique functions, such as swimming pools or energy-efficient appliances, can either increase or lower a home's worth. Recognizing these aspects is crucial for vendors intending to establish a suitable listing rate.

Home Improvements That Can Increase Worth
When homeowners aim to boost their building's worth, tactical improvements can make a significant distinction. Focusing on high-impact improvements often produces the very best return on investment. For example, kitchen remodels, which can include updating home appliances, countertops, and cabinetry, are often cited as top value boosters. Washroom upgrades-- such as brand-new components, floor tiles, and vanities-- additionally allure to possible buyers.Curb charm is one more crucial aspect; basic improvements like landscaping, exterior paint, or a new front door can produce a strong first perception. Energy-efficient upgrades, including better insulation or smart home technology, are increasingly attractive to ecologically conscious customers. In addition, including functional space-- such as a deck or finished basement-- can broaden living locations and boost general charm. Ultimately, the key is to stabilize individual choices with market needs to ensure renovations reverberate with possible customers.

Seasonal Marketing Approaches
Timing a home sale can considerably influence its success, as seasonal trends play an essential duty in customer behavior. Spring usually becomes the prime selling season, defined by boosted customer activity and desirable climate, urging home viewings. Conversely, winter months usually sees a stagnation, as possible purchasers prioritize vacations and rough climate condition. Sellers need to additionally take into consideration regional market fads, as some regions may experience unique seasonal patterns. Advertising techniques must adjust to these cycles; for example, boosted visual appeal in springtime or cozy staging in winter can bring in purchasers. Comprehending these seasonal dynamics enables sellers to strategically time their listings, making best use of visibility and possible offers while lessening time on the market.

Preparing Your Home for Showings and Open Houses
To maximize the allure of a home during provings and open residences, sellers must focus on effective preparation. This entails decluttering areas to create a sense of visibility, enabling potential purchasers to imagine their own items in the home. Deep cleaning is essential; every area must glimmer, from the cooking area to the washrooms. Sellers ought to also consider neutral paint shades to attract a broader audience.Staging is another vital aspect; preparing furnishings to highlight the home's ideal functions can substantially boost its attractiveness. In addition, guaranteeing appropriate lights-- both natural and man-made-- can create a cozy and inviting atmosphere.Finally, visual allure ought to not be forgotten; keeping the outside with grass care and small repair work can make a solid impression. What Documents Do I Need to Offer My Home?
To market a home, important documents consist of the title action, residential property disclosures, tax documents, and inspection records. Additionally, vendor disclosures and any service warranties for appliances or systems might also be needed for a smooth transaction.

What Are the Tax Effects of Offering My Home?
When selling a home, people might experience funding gains tax obligations on revenue exceeding exceptions. Home owners should take into consideration factors like possession duration and key residence condition, as these impact prospective tax obligations and general monetary end results.
